12 1/2 Ton Industrial Bottle Jack - American Forge & Foundry

Part #: 4512

The American Forge & Foundry (AFF) 4512 12 1/2 Ton Industrial Bottle Jack is engineered for demanding professional automotive and industrial environments. Constructed with premium-grade materials, precision welding, and CNC machined components, this bottle jack delivers reliable and consistent performance in various heavy-duty applications. It is designed to withstand severe conditions, providing years of trouble-free service for professional technicians and mechanics.

Key Features

  • Durable Construction: Features a precision electrically welded steel uni-body combined with forged high-grade steel and alloys for enhanced strength and longevity.
  • Versatile Operation: Designed for use in upright, horizontal, or angled positions, adapting to diverse workspace requirements.
  • Controlled Lowering: A machine-hardened needle release valve ensures precise and controlled lowering of the ram, enhancing safety and operational control.
  • Corrosion Resistance: Chrome-plated piston rods offer superior protection against rust and wear, extending the jack's service life.
  • Secure Lifting: Grooved saddles are integrated to help prevent load slippage during critical lifting operations.
  • Leak-Proof Design: Engineered with a leak-proof casing, cylinder, and base to maintain hydraulic integrity and consistent performance.

Applications

This industrial bottle jack is suitable for a wide range of tasks encountered by professional technicians and mechanics. It can be utilized for heavy-duty lifting of trucks, agricultural equipment, and construction machinery, as well as for pushing, spreading, bending, pressing, or straightening applications in repair shops, fabrication facilities, and industrial settings.

Specifications

  • Capacity: 12-1/2 Tons
  • Low Height: 9-1/2"
  • High Height: 18-1/2"
  • Lift: 5-7/8"
  • Screw Extension: 3-1/8"
  • Base Dimensions: 6-1/2" x 4-3/16"
